Hey everyone, I just got my flight suit from Arkady - it's a true piece of art, and I can't recommend her work highly enough. Weathering it is going to feel almost sacrilegious, and I want to be sure I get it right. A question about the weathering process:do you recommend weathering the flight suit while wearing the armor, so that any of the paint that gets on the armor creates some natural blending of the weathering? Or do you suggest weathering the flight suit without armor or flak vest? I appreciate any suggestions you all might have.
 
I, too, am preparing to weather my awesome Arkady flight suit and would be interested in tips as well. I do think, however, that you would want to weather it with the armor off.....as any shift in your armor would display a "clean" part of your flight suit. Just my thoughts.
 
Thanks everyone. I was just wondering if weathering it with the armor on would be more realistic since, theoretically, Boba Fett doesn't spend a lot of time running around in just his flight suit. But the point about not wanting obviously clean spots to show under the armor also makes sense.
